Unveiling the LG Smart TV 43 Inch 2023: Key Features and Specs

Alright, let's get down to brass tacks. What makes the LG Smart TV 43 inch 2023 stand out? This TV is packed with features designed to elevate your viewing experience. First and foremost, you're getting a vibrant 43-inch display, perfect for smaller living rooms, bedrooms, or even a home office setup. The 2023 model typically boasts a 4K resolution, offering stunning clarity and detail. This means you'll see every texture, every color, and every nuance in your favorite movies and shows. The picture quality is further enhanced by technologies like HDR (High Dynamic Range), which expands the color and contrast range for a more immersive experience. Expect deeper blacks, brighter whites, and a wider spectrum of colors that pop off the screen. It is also important to note that the exact features can vary depending on the specific model within the 2023 lineup (e.g., the series number – like the UQ or the QNED).

But it's not just about the picture. LG Smart TVs are known for their smart capabilities, and the 2023 model is no exception. It usually runs on LG's webOS platform, a user-friendly and intuitive operating system. WebOS provides access to a vast library of streaming apps, including Netflix, Hulu, Disney+, Amazon Prime Video, and many more. The interface is easy to navigate, with a streamlined design that makes finding your favorite content a breeze. You'll likely also find features like voice control, allowing you to control your TV with your voice using the included remote or through integration with smart home assistants like Google Assistant or Amazon Alexa. Connectivity options are also plentiful. Expect multiple HDMI ports for connecting gaming consoles, Blu-ray players, and other devices, as well as USB ports for playing media files or connecting external storage. Depending on the model, you might also find features like Wi-Fi 6 for faster and more stable wireless connections and Bluetooth for connecting headphones or soundbars. In addition, the TV usually features a sleek and modern design, with slim bezels that maximize the screen real estate and give it a premium look. Specifications Breakdown

To give you a better idea, here's a general overview of the specs you can typically find in an LG Smart TV 43 inch 2023:

  • Display Size: 43 inches
  • Resolution: 4K (3840 x 2160 pixels)
  • Panel Type: LED (most common), QNED (depending on the model)
  • HDR Support: HDR10, HLG, and potentially Dolby Vision
  • Operating System: webOS
  • Smart Features: Streaming apps, voice control, smart home integration
  • Connectivity: HDMI ports, USB ports, Wi-Fi, Bluetooth
  • Audio: Built-in speakers, support for various audio formats

This is a general overview, so make sure to check the specific model's specifications before purchasing. Knowing the specifics can help identify the panel type (like IPS or VA, which affects viewing angles and contrast) and the processing power (which affects how smoothly the interface runs and how well the TV handles motion). Don't forget to check the refresh rate (typically 60Hz or 120Hz), especially if you're a gamer, as a higher refresh rate provides smoother motion.

Diving into Potential Issues with Your LG Smart TV 43 Inch 2023

Okay, let's be real. No tech is perfect, and even the amazing LG Smart TV 43 inch 2023 might encounter some issues. Don't worry, though; most of these problems are easily fixable. Let's look at some common issues and how to troubleshoot them.

One of the most frequent problems is with the picture quality. You might notice issues like a blurry picture, distorted colors, or dark patches on the screen. Blurry pictures are often caused by incorrect picture settings. Make sure you've selected the correct picture mode for the content you're watching (e.g., Standard, Cinema, Sports). Also, check your sharpness setting; if it's too high, it can make the image look artificial and blurry. If the colors are off, try adjusting the color, tint, and backlight settings in the picture menu. A factory reset can also sometimes help if the color calibration is completely off. Dark patches or uneven backlighting might indicate a problem with the LED backlight. In this case, you might need to contact LG support or take the TV to a repair shop. However, before you do that, try a simple power cycle (unplugging the TV for a few minutes and plugging it back in) as this can sometimes reset the backlight.

Another common issue is with the sound. You might experience no sound at all, distorted sound, or low volume. If there's no sound, first check the volume level and make sure the TV isn't muted. Check the audio output settings to ensure the sound is coming from the TV's speakers and not an external device (like a soundbar) that's not connected. Also, try switching to a different input source to see if the problem is specific to one device. Distorted sound may be caused by the volume being too high or by a problem with the TV's speakers. Lower the volume and see if that fixes it. If the distortion persists, you might need to contact LG support or have the speakers repaired.
